How to Choose a Baby Crib Rental for Your Next Vacation

There’s a saying about traveling with babies: “The smaller they are, the more you have to pack.” Play clothes, diapers, burp cloths, bibs, swaddles, and bottles? Check. Sound machine, monitor, bedtime books, and pajamas? Check. There’s one thing that won’t fit into your SUV or carry-on bag though: your baby’s crib.

Coincidentally, it’s also an essential item for any family vacation. It can directly impact your baby’s safety and sleep (along with your sanity). That’s why some parents opt to rent baby cribs from a local rental company.

If you’re looking for a baby crib rental for your next trip, here are three things to consider.

Safety Standards

When it comes to crib safety, basic is best. The only items inside your baby’s crib should be a mattress, thin mattress pad and fitted sheet.

Soft items, such as pillows, blankets or stuffed animals, should be removed from your baby’s crib — both at home and while away. That’s good news for you, too, as it means your packing list just got a little shorter.

You’ll also want to ensure that your baby crib rental meets the standards set by the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ission. These regulations are in place to ensure that babies are able to sleep safely inside of their cribs, whether it’s your crib at home or a rental.

Comfort & Cleanliness

When you look for a hotel room or house to rent, you probably rely heavily on the pictures, descriptions and reviews to decide where you’ll stay. If most of the reviews said the beds felt like sleeping on a cardboard box, you’d probably move on to another option, right? Similarly, pictures, descriptions and reviews can also help you gauge how well your baby might sleep in a baby crib rental.

You might also speak to the rental company and ask about its sanitization process. The sheets should be washed in between uses to avoid passing germs from one baby to the next.

If you opt to bring your own fitted mattress sheet, make sure it’s the right size for the crib mattress, for your baby’s safety. The dimensions should be listed in the product description on the rental company’s website. And, speaking of size, the dimensions of the crib itself are also important. Make sure the assembled baby crib will easily fit within the room you have planned for it.

Delivery & Assembly

At some point in your life, you’ve probably moved a piece of oversized furniture. Maybe it was a couch in college or a piano when you took up music later in life. You’ll likely recall how difficult it was to move, from coordinating the moving truck to lifting the object that was more than twice your weight.

On a family vacation, you don’t want to worry about picking up and lugging a baby crib around. That’s why it’s important to find a rental company that will deliver the baby crib right to your doorstep — not just the hotel lobby.

Assembly is equally important, especially if you don’t want to stay up all night putting a crib together. Ask the rental company if its delivery person can also assemble the crib for you. Then, before he or she leaves, check to ensure that none of the cribs’ parts are loose or missing.

Renting a baby crib should be a quick and easy process, allowing you to spend your time where it matters most — making memories with your family.
